Hi this is Jhoan, Mark Martin’s assistant with RE/MAX.

I was calling in reference to your house on (address)/ I noticed that your


house at (address) is no longer active. I wanted to ask if you’re still looking to sell/see if you are going to take this opportunity
to interview a different agent. Great! We’d love to share my marketing methods for getting homes sold quickly.

"I know you had your home on the market a long time ago, and I don't see that it sold, that's great news because the market is very
strong right now and your property is worth quite a bit more now, have you given any thought to selling in the near future?"

We would love the opportunity to earn your business.

I understand that you have some real estate plans that you would like to accomplish.

Seller: “We’re not putting it back on the Market”


LINE of QUESTIONING:

1. “Really? Well if it sold, where were you moving to?”

2. “How soon do you want to be there?”

3. “What do you think stopped it from selling?”

4. “If we were to present you with a strong offer to purchase your home, would you be still be willing to at least take a look at
it?”

5. “Well that’s exactly what I would like to talk to you about. What would be the best time for me to quickly drop by, 4:00
today or tomorrow?”

Seller: “I’m going to stay with the same agent.”

I understand and let me ask you a quick question. If you stay with the same agent, what are they going to do this time that they
didn’t do last time?

Seller: “I’m taking it off the market—we’ve decided not to move.”

I see. Just out of curiosity, if you did sell, where were you moving to? What would that do for you and your family if you had
moved? If we could show you a way to make that happen, would you be interested? We specialize in homes that didn’t sell the
first time. Even the best homes don’t sell the first time and it just takes a new approach and new ideas that we use to get homes
sold. When could we stop by and spend 15 minutes or so to show you why so many homeowners choose us to sell their home?

Seller: “I’ve already found another agent.”

“Have you signed a contract already?”

If not--“Great. We would like to apply for the job to sell your home. We specialize in homes that didn’t sell the first time. You
know, even the best homes don’t sell the first time around.”

If they feel obligated:

“I understand and what I am sensing is you want to make sure you’re doing the right thing. Correct?”
“Excellent. You know, if you had to go to a doctor because you had an illness and you found out it involved surgery, would you
want another opinion? I know this isn’t surgery and yet it is financial surgery on your home. Let’s meet for about 20 minutes and
you will see why so many people decide to hire us over other agents. (Lead), if you actually felt you could get more money and a
quicker sell, would you interview us?
When can we get together, at 3:00, or would 4:00 be better?
